Is it possible to use my macbook as a monitor for my xbox 360? if so, what is the cheapest method of doing so?
 
You would need some kind of video input device like an Eyetv Hybrid. I have one of those and play GameCube and Xbox 360 with it. Very little to no noticeable lag. They're fairly cheap and work well.
